Buying Guide
When selecting a gas weed eater edger combo, weigh power against handling and maintenance. Here are key purchase considerations and how they typically compare across models:
- Engine size and power: Larger cc engines (50cc and above) deliver more torque for thick brush but add weight. Smaller engines (26cc) may be easier to maneuver but struggle with heavy growth.
- 3-in-1 versatility: Check the range of attachments (string trimmer, blade, brush cutter, edger, hedge trimmer, pole saw). Decide which tools you will use most often to justify the extra weight and cost.
- Weight and balance: Heavier units reduce fatigue when tackling slopes or long sessions. Look for anti-vibration features and padded straps to improve control and comfort.
- Starting system: Quick-start or pull-start systems affect downtime. Some models offer easy-start features designed to reduce the number of pulls required.
- Fuel and maintenance: Gas-powered tools require proper fuel mix (oil to gas ratio), spark plug maintenance, and routine carburetor care. Consider user-friendly maintenance access and included fuel mix instructions.
- Durability and safety: Durable materials, strong guards, and protective equipment (gloves, eye protection, and ear protection) affect long-term use. Look for ergonomic handles and secure shoulder straps.
- Storage and portability: Detachable shafts, foldable handles, and compact storage are advantages for homeowners with limited space.
- Warranty and service: Longer warranties and accessible service centers add value, especially for high-use tools requiring regular maintenance.
Across these five options, consider your yard size, growth rate, and whether you frequently switch between trimming, edging, and cutting brush. For expansive properties with mixed tasks, multi-function models like the 5-in-1 or 6-in-1 variants provide the greatest flexibility, though they may incur higher weight and maintenance requirements. For smaller lots or infrequent heavy growth, lighter 3-in-1 units provide sufficient power with easier maneuverability. Always follow manufacturer guidelines for fuel mixing, lubrication, and protective gear to ensure safe and efficient operation.
